We had a thread about complaining about your own parents, where the simple truth is . their house, their rules. In this case it's her parents house, her parents rules, she's abiding by those rules.
Have you met her parents? Spent any time with them? Do they like you? Maybe if they got to know you, they wouldn't take her time away from you.
If she gets defensive when you talk to her about it, try changing your approach. Tell her how you feel when your plans get changed and ask her to honor her commitments to your time.
Free your heart from hatred. Free your mind from worries. Live simply. Give more. Expect less.